:root{--gag-orange:#f18b00;--gag-dark:#222;--gag-gray:#666;--gag-light:#f6f7f9;--gag-border:#e6e8ec;--gag-radius:18px}.gag-intranet{font-family:system-ui,-apple-system,BlinkMacSystemFont,"Segoe UI",sans-serif;color:var(--gag-dark);width:100%;max-width:none;margin:0;padding:20px 28px;box-sizing:border-box}.gag-hero{background:linear-gradient(135deg,#2d2d2d,#111);border-radius:24px;padding:32px;color:#fff;display:flex;gap:24px;justify-content:space-between;align-items:center;box-shadow:0 16px 40px rgba(0,0,0,.16)}.gag-eyebrow{color:var(--gag-orange);font-weight:700;text-transform:uppercase;letter-spacing:.06em;font-size:13px}.gag-hero h1{margin:8px 0 8px;font-size:clamp(28px,4vw,44px);line-height:1.05;color:#fff}.gag-hero p{margin:0;color:#e7e7e7;max-width:760px}.gag-hero-actions{display:flex;gap:10px;flex-wrap:wrap}.gag-btn{display:inline-flex;align-items:center;justify-content:center;border-radius:999px;padding:11px 18px;text-decoration:none!important;border:0;cursor:pointer;font-weight:700;transition:.2s;white-space:nowrap}.gag-btn-primary{background:var(--gag-orange);color:#fff!important}.gag-btn-primary:hover{filter:brightness(.95);transform:translateY(-1px)}.gag-btn-light{background:#fff;color:#222!important;border:1px solid var(--gag-border)}.gag-tabs{display:flex;gap:8px;overflow-x:auto;margin:22px 0;padding:6px;background:#fff;border:1px solid var(--gag-border);border-radius:999px;box-shadow:0 8px 24px rgba(0,0,0,.06)}.gag-tabs button{border:0;background:transparent;color:#333;border-radius:999px;padding:11px 16px;font-weight:700;cursor:pointer;white-space:nowrap}.gag-tabs button.active{background:var(--gag-orange);color:#fff}.gag-tab-panel{display:none}.gag-tab-panel.active{display:block}.gag-grid{display:grid;gap:16px}.gag-grid-4{grid-template-columns:repeat(4,minmax(220px,1fr));margin-bottom:18px}.gag-kpi{display:block;background:#fff;border:1px solid var(--gag-border);border-radius:var(--gag-radius);padding:20px;text-decoration:none!important;color:#222!important;box-shadow:0 8px 24px rgba(0,0,0,.05);cursor:pointer}.gag-kpi strong{display:block;font-size:20px;margin-bottom:6px}.gag-kpi span{color:var(--gag-gray)}.gag-layout-two{display:grid;grid-template-columns:minmax(0,1.6fr) minmax(320px,.8fr);gap:22px}.gag-card,.gag-login-box{background:#fff;border:1px solid var(--gag-border);border-radius:var(--gag-radius);padding:22px;box-shadow:0 8px 26px rgba(0,0,0,.06)}.gag-login-box{max-width:620px;margin:40px auto;text-align:center}.gag-card-head{display:flex;justify-content:space-between;align-items:flex-start;gap:16px;margin-bottom:16px}.gag-card-head h2{margin:0;color:#222;font-size:26px}.gag-card-head p{margin:4px 0 0;color:var(--gag-gray)}.gag-card-head a{color:var(--gag-orange);font-weight:700;cursor:pointer}.gag-list{display:grid;gap:12px}.gag-list-item{padding:16px;border:1px solid var(--gag-border);border-radius:14px;background:var(--gag-light)}.gag-list-item h3{margin:0 0 4px;font-size:18px}.gag-list-item small,.gag-muted{color:var(--gag-gray)}.gag-empty{padding:18px;border:1px dashed #cfd4dc;border-radius:14px;background:#fafafa;color:#666}.gag-quicklinks,.gag-doc-grid,.gag-tool-grid,.gag-contact-grid{display:grid;gap:12px}.gag-quicklinks a,.gag-tool,.gag-doc,.gag-contact{border:1px solid var(--gag-border);border-radius:14px;padding:16px;background:#fff;text-decoration:none!important;color:#222!important}.gag-quicklinks a:hover,.gag-tool:hover{border-color:var(--gag-orange)}.gag-tool strong{display:block;font-size:19px;margin-bottom:6px}.gag-tool span,.gag-doc p,.gag-contact p{color:var(--gag-gray)}.gag-tool-grid,.gag-doc-grid,.gag-contact-grid{grid-template-columns:repeat(auto-fit,minmax(280px,1fr))}.gag-chat-card{overflow:hidden}.gag-chat-list{height:430px;overflow-y:auto;background:#f0f2f5;border:1px solid var(--gag-border);border-radius:18px;padding:16px;display:flex;flex-direction:column;gap:10px}.gag-message{display:flex}.gag-message.me{justify-content:flex-end}.gag-message.other{justify-content:flex-start}.gag-message-bubble{max-width:min(74%,680px);padding:12px 14px;border-radius:18px;background:#fff;box-shadow:0 4px 14px rgba(0,0,0,.06)}.gag-message.me .gag-message-bubble{background:var(--gag-orange);color:#fff;border-bottom-right-radius:5px}.gag-message.other .gag-message-bubble{border-bottom-left-radius:5px}.gag-message-bubble strong{display:block;font-size:13px;margin-bottom:4px}.gag-message-bubble p{margin:0;white-space:pre-wrap}.gag-message-bubble small{display:block;margin-top:5px;opacity:.75;font-size:11px}.gag-chat-form{display:flex;gap:10px;margin-top:12px}.gag-chat-form textarea{flex:1;resize:vertical;border:1px solid var(--gag-border);border-radius:18px;padding:12px;font:inherit;min-height:46px}.gag-task-list{display:grid;gap:10px}.gag-task{display:flex;gap:12px;align-items:flex-start;border:1px solid var(--gag-border);border-radius:14px;padding:14px;background:#fff}.gag-task input{width:20px;height:20px;accent-color:var(--gag-orange);flex:0 0 20px}.gag-task span{display:grid;gap:3px}.gag-task em{font-style:normal;color:var(--gag-gray)}.gag-task.done{opacity:.68}.gag-task.done strong{text-decoration:line-through}.gag-contact a{color:var(--gag-orange)}@media(max-width:900px){.gag-hero{flex-direction:column;align-items:flex-start}.gag-grid-4,.gag-layout-two,.gag-tool-grid,.gag-doc-grid,.gag-contact-grid{grid-template-columns:1fr}.gag-card-head{flex-direction:column}.gag-chat-form{flex-direction:column}.gag-message-bubble{max-width:88%}}@media(max-width:560px){.gag-intranet{padding:12px}.gag-hero{padding:22px}.gag-tabs{border-radius:18px}.gag-tabs button{padding:10px 12px}.gag-card{padding:16px}.gag-chat-list{height:360px}}
